Maintaining a healthy lawn in Brownsville involves several key practices. Start with regular mowing, ensuring you keep your grass at the appropriate height for its type. This promotes healthier growth and helps prevent weeds. Watering is also crucial; aim for about 1 inch of water per week, whether from rainfall or irrigation, to keep the grass hydrated, especially during the hot summer months. Fertilization should be done at least twice a year, using a balanced fertilizer to provide essential nutrients. Aeration can enhance root growth by relieving soil compaction, while overseeding can help fill in bare spots. Finally, keep an eye out for pests and diseases, addressing any issues promptly to maintain your lawn's health.
In Brownsville, the frequency of mowing your lawn typically depends on the type of grass and the time of year. During the growing season, which usually spans from spring to early fall, you may need to mow once a week to maintain a healthy height and appearance. However, during periods of slower growth, such as late fall or winter, mowing may be reduced to every two weeks or even less frequently. It's essential to monitor your lawn's growth and adjust your mowing schedule accordingly. Keeping your grass at the recommended height for your specific grass type will promote healthier growth and help prevent weeds. Regular mowing also contributes to an attractive landscape, enhancing your home's curb appeal.
Common lawn care mistakes to avoid in Brownsville include mowing too short, which can stress grass and make it more susceptible to pests and diseases. Overwatering is another common issue; ensure you’re providing the right amount of moisture, as too much can lead to root rot and fungal growth. Additionally, neglecting to fertilize can result in nutrient deficiencies, while applying too much fertilizer can burn the grass. It's also important to address thatch buildup, as excessive thatch can suffocate grass roots. Finally, failing to monitor for pests and diseases can lead to severe damage. By being aware of these common mistakes, you can foster a healthier and more resilient lawn.
For effective lawn care in Brownsville, a few essential pieces of equipment can help you maintain a healthy and attractive yard. A reliable lawn mower is crucial for regular mowing; consider investing in a self-propelled model for larger areas. A string trimmer is useful for edging along sidewalks, driveways, and flower beds, while a leaf blower can help keep your lawn free of debris. Additionally, a quality rake can assist with thatch removal and yard cleanup. For fertilization and weed control, a spreader is a valuable tool to ensure even application. Depending on your landscape's complexity, you may also want tools like pruners and garden hoses for additional maintenance tasks. Having the right equipment will significantly ease your lawn care routine.
The best mowing height for grass in Brownsville varies based on the specific type of grass you have. For common warm-season grasses like Bermuda and Zoysia, a mowing height of 1 to 2 inches is generally ideal, while cool-season grasses like fescue and Kentucky bluegrass thrive at a height of 2.5 to 4 inches. Maintaining the appropriate mowing height is crucial for promoting healthy grass growth, as cutting too short can stress the grass and make it susceptible to pests and diseases. Additionally, taller grass provides better shade for the soil, helping to retain moisture during the hot summer months. Regularly adjusting your mower to the correct height will contribute to a lush and vibrant lawn.
